    Abstract: A device can be used for the degassing of a two-component multiphase polymer-monomer material. A corresponding degassing extruder contains the degassing device. The device for degassing contains at least one nozzle part having a convergent geometry, at least one constant part, and at least one diffusor part having a divergent geometry. The diffusor part contains at least three zones each having a divergent geometry, and the opening angles of the zones are specifically adapted in order to improve the separation of components of the polymer material. A process for degassing a polymer material uses the degassing device.

    Abstract: The invention relates to a stirred-tank reactor and to a method for carrying out a polymerization reaction of unsaturated monomers using a stirred-tank reactor. According to the invention, said stirred-tank reactor is characterized in that the product discharge point is designed as the central base outlet that is at least partially traversed by the agitator shaft. Said polymerization is performed continuously under positive pressure, so that the stirred-tank reactor is operated hydrodynamically.

    Abstract: The invention relates to a tube bundle heat exchanger for transferring heat for the temperature sensitive and/or polymerisible substances. Said heat exchanger comprises a housing (4) having one or more product outlets (8) and one or more product inlets (1) and a tube bundle is arranged in said housing. Displacer rods (7, 10, 12, 15) are arranged in the tubes of the tube bundle and at least one heat exchanger cap of the tube bundle heat exchanger is filled with displacer bodies (3) for reducing the volume filled with the product.
